Locally Connected Neural Networks for Pattern Recognition

Neural networks of a proposed type would be formed with computational units called "neuromorphs" attached in a locally connected array. These neural networks would achieve pattern recognition invariant under rotation and translation by exploiting a combination of network symmetry and biologically inspired image-information-processing concepts. The architecture of these networks can be implemented in software; it is also suitable for implementation in hardware in the form of single-chip integrated circuits that would function in parallel-processing modes and thus be capable of fast recognition of patterns.
